The genomic complexity of primary human prostate cancer
1 Feb 2011
Abstract excerpt
Prostate cancer is the second most common cause of male cancer deaths in the United States. However, the full range of prostate cancer genomic alterations is incompletely characterized. Here we present the complete sequence of seven primary human prostate cancers and their paired normal counterparts.
